Converse of the Pythagorean theorem If the sum of the square of the measures of two sides of a triangle equals the square of the measure of the longest side, then the triangle is a right triangle. If c2 = a2 + b2 ∆ABC is a right triangle. If c2 > a2 + b2 ∆ABC is a obtuse triangle. If c2 < a2 + b2 ∆ABC is a acute triangle B c a A b C
